Nadi
Last updated:
Nadi is an advanced Crash Care Companion designed for comprehensive application monitoring and management. It provides development and operations teams with real-time insights into application performance and stability, facilitating rapid detection, diagnosis, and resolution of crashes and errors. By offering deep contextual data and proactive alerts, Nadi aims to ensure high application reliability, minimize costly downtime, and significantly enhance the end-user experience across various software environments, positioning itself as a critical tool for maintaining robust software health.
What It Does
Nadi continuously monitors applications in real-time, instantly detecting crashes and errors across multiple platforms. It captures detailed contextual data surrounding each incident, including stack traces, device information, and user actions. This data empowers teams to quickly diagnose root causes and facilitates efficient resolution, thereby improving overall application stability and performance.
Pricing
Pricing Plans
Essential crash monitoring for small projects and individual developers.
- 5,000 events/month
- 30-day data retention
- Basic crash monitoring
Comprehensive monitoring for growing applications and teams.
- 50,000 events/month
- 90-day data retention
- Advanced features
- Email support
Scalable, tailored solutions for large organizations with specific needs.
- Custom event volume
- Custom data retention
- Dedicated support
- SAML SSO
Core Value Propositions
Accelerated Issue Resolution
Empowers teams to diagnose and fix bugs faster by providing all necessary contextual data immediately upon crash detection.
Proactive Application Stability
Ensures higher application uptime and reliability through real-time monitoring and customizable alerts for critical events.
Enhanced User Experience
Minimizes user frustration and churn by quickly identifying and resolving issues that impact application functionality and performance.
Deep Contextual Insights
Goes beyond simple error logs to provide comprehensive environmental and user data, facilitating a deeper understanding of root causes.
Use Cases
Monitoring Production Applications
Continuously observes live applications for crashes, errors, and performance issues, ensuring operational stability and quick response.
Debugging New Feature Deployments
Identifies and helps resolve bugs introduced with new code deployments, preventing them from impacting a wider user base.
Tracking Performance Regressions
Detects declines in application performance metrics over time, allowing teams to proactively address underlying causes.
Prioritizing Bug Fixes
Uses detailed error reports and impact analysis to help teams prioritize which bugs to fix first based on severity and frequency.
Ensuring Cross-Platform Reliability
Monitors applications across diverse platforms (web, mobile, desktop) to ensure consistent performance and stability for all users.
Post-Mortem Analysis
Provides historical data and context for crashes, aiding in comprehensive post-mortem analysis to prevent future recurrences.
Technical Features & Integration
Real-time Crash Detection
Instantly identifies and alerts teams to application crashes as they occur, minimizing the impact duration and enabling rapid response.
Detailed Error Reports
Captures extensive data including stack traces, device info, user steps, and environment variables for thorough crash analysis.
Performance Monitoring
Tracks key application health metrics, response times, and resource usage to identify performance bottlenecks and regressions.
Deep Contextual Data
Provides the 'why' behind errors by correlating crashes with user sessions, system logs, and environmental factors for precise debugging.
Customizable Alerting
Configurable notifications via various channels (e.g., Slack, email) for critical events, ensuring teams are informed promptly.
Issue Triage & Management
Facilitates the assignment, prioritization, and tracking of detected issues, streamlining the resolution workflow.
Cross-Platform Support
Monitors applications across a wide range of environments including iOS, Android, Web, Desktop, and backend services.
Target Audience
Nadi is primarily designed for development and operations teams, DevOps engineers, and Site Reliability Engineers (SREs). It's ideal for software companies, mobile app developers, and any organization focused on maintaining high application reliability and a seamless end-user experience across their software portfolio.
Frequently Asked Questions
Nadi is a paid tool. Available plans include: Free, Pro, Enterprise.
Nadi continuously monitors applications in real-time, instantly detecting crashes and errors across multiple platforms. It captures detailed contextual data surrounding each incident, including stack traces, device information, and user actions. This data empowers teams to quickly diagnose root causes and facilitates efficient resolution, thereby improving overall application stability and performance.
Key features of Nadi include: Real-time Crash Detection: Instantly identifies and alerts teams to application crashes as they occur, minimizing the impact duration and enabling rapid response.. Detailed Error Reports: Captures extensive data including stack traces, device info, user steps, and environment variables for thorough crash analysis.. Performance Monitoring: Tracks key application health metrics, response times, and resource usage to identify performance bottlenecks and regressions.. Deep Contextual Data: Provides the 'why' behind errors by correlating crashes with user sessions, system logs, and environmental factors for precise debugging.. Customizable Alerting: Configurable notifications via various channels (e.g., Slack, email) for critical events, ensuring teams are informed promptly.. Issue Triage & Management: Facilitates the assignment, prioritization, and tracking of detected issues, streamlining the resolution workflow.. Cross-Platform Support: Monitors applications across a wide range of environments including iOS, Android, Web, Desktop, and backend services..
Nadi is best suited for Nadi is primarily designed for development and operations teams, DevOps engineers, and Site Reliability Engineers (SREs). It's ideal for software companies, mobile app developers, and any organization focused on maintaining high application reliability and a seamless end-user experience across their software portfolio..
Empowers teams to diagnose and fix bugs faster by providing all necessary contextual data immediately upon crash detection.
Ensures higher application uptime and reliability through real-time monitoring and customizable alerts for critical events.
Minimizes user frustration and churn by quickly identifying and resolving issues that impact application functionality and performance.
Goes beyond simple error logs to provide comprehensive environmental and user data, facilitating a deeper understanding of root causes.
Continuously observes live applications for crashes, errors, and performance issues, ensuring operational stability and quick response.
Identifies and helps resolve bugs introduced with new code deployments, preventing them from impacting a wider user base.
Detects declines in application performance metrics over time, allowing teams to proactively address underlying causes.
Uses detailed error reports and impact analysis to help teams prioritize which bugs to fix first based on severity and frequency.
Monitors applications across diverse platforms (web, mobile, desktop) to ensure consistent performance and stability for all users.
Provides historical data and context for crashes, aiding in comprehensive post-mortem analysis to prevent future recurrences.
Get new AI tools weekly
Join readers discovering the best AI tools every week.